You're probably the only fan outside our fanbase that gets that John Kelly is a helluva RB. No, he's not Kamara - completely different styles in fact - but he's a dangerous man with ball in his hands.

Jennings is 100 percent pure Alpha Dog. He's not the WR you throw to for big gains all the time although he does do that he's more of a run you the hell over type WR than a pure speedster. However, he IS the one you throw to when you absolutely have to have a play made.

Dormady should be good but that all depends on OL play which should be a strength and Dormady doing what he does in games. He's talented enough that's for sure but the test is always when the lights go on. If he lives up to what we've seen from him so far then it should be a good year but that's a pretty big if. I will say he puts a level of touch on the ball that can be positively sublime but with a less mobile passer comes other issues.

I don't really have much in the way of expectations this season and I certainly wouldn't predict winning the East or beating BAMA but I do think we'll be a lot better than most think.
